非标机械设计培训之CAD设计自动化与智能绘图技术
参数化革命:CAD设计自动化与智能绘图技术


草图约束是参数化建模的基础。几何约束定义元素间的相对位置关系,包括水平/垂直、平行/垂直、相切、同心、对称等九种基本类型;尺寸约束则控制几何元素的具体数值,包括线性尺寸、角度尺寸、径向尺寸。完全约束的草图呈现确定状态,欠约束则保留一定自由度,过约束会产生冲突。合理的约束策略是在满足设计意图的前提下保持适当的灵活性。
方程式驱动将参数关系提升到新高度。在参数表中,用户可定义变量并建立代数关系,如“螺栓孔直径=螺栓直径*1.1”。更高级的应用包括条件语句(if-then-else)、三角函数关系、基于设计表格的系列化配置。通过将工程计算公式(如强度计算、热力学公式)直接嵌入模型,创建真正意义上的“计算辅助设计”。
设计自动化通过脚本编程实现。AutoCAD的AutoLISP、Visual Basic for Applications(VBA)以及最新的.NET API,为用户提供了强大的定制工具。简单脚本可实现批量重命名、自动标注、标准检查等重复任务;复杂程序则可开发专业设计模块,如自动布管系统、智能钢筋配筋工具、电路图生成器等。这些程序封装了领域专家的知识与经验,使初级工程师也能完成高水平设计。
智能图块与动态块技术极大提升了设计效率。普通图块是静态的图形组合,动态块则包含可变的参数与动作。例如一个门窗动态块,可通过夹点调整宽度、高度、开启角度,甚至切换不同类型,而无需创建多个独立图块。属性定义使图块携带非图形信息,如设备型号、材料规格、生产厂家,这些数据可提取到数据库进行材料统计或成本核算。
面向未来的CAD系统正与人工智能技术深度融合。机器学习算法可分析历史设计数据,推荐最优参数组合;生成式设计在给定约束条件下探索数千种设计方案;增强现实技术将虚拟模型叠加到真实环境中进行方案验证。这些智能工具正在将设计师从繁琐的绘图工作中解放出来,更专注于创造性的设计决策与优化,迎来人机协同设计的新纪元。




